From 68d6582ae0cf51f3db33fdcfbb707d28e71f514c Mon Sep 17 00:00:00 2001 From: SunWuyuan Date: Mon, 6 Oct 2025 14:30:32 +0800 Subject: [PATCH] =?UTF-8?q?=E9=80=82=E9=85=8DClassworksKV?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/App.vue | 61 +- src/components/KvInitialize.vue | 195 +++++ src/components/NamespaceAccess.vue | 223 ------ .../settings/cards/CloudNamespaceInfoCard.vue | 181 +++++ .../settings/cards/NamespaceSettingsCard.vue | 729 ------------------ .../settings/cards/ServerSettingsCard.vue | 202 ++++- src/pages/authorize.vue | 74 ++ src/pages/debug-init.vue | 132 ++++ src/pages/index.vue | 4 +- src/pages/settings.vue | 27 +- src/utils/api.js | 48 +- src/utils/providers/kvServerProvider.js | 112 +-- src/utils/settings.js | 54 +- 13 files changed, 835 insertions(+), 1207 deletions(-) create mode 100644 src/components/KvInitialize.vue delete mode 100644 src/components/NamespaceAccess.vue create mode 100644 src/components/settings/cards/CloudNamespaceInfoCard.vue delete mode 100644 src/components/settings/cards/NamespaceSettingsCard.vue create mode 100644 src/pages/authorize.vue create mode 100644 src/pages/debug-init.vue diff --git a/src/App.vue b/src/App.vue index 0ed2064..d97ba1c 100644 --- a/src/App.vue +++ b/src/App.vue @@ -1,5 +1,8 @@ diff --git a/src/components/settings/cards/CloudNamespaceInfoCard.vue b/src/components/settings/cards/CloudNamespaceInfoCard.vue new file mode 100644 index 0000000..2587464 --- /dev/null +++ b/src/components/settings/cards/CloudNamespaceInfoCard.vue @@ -0,0 +1,181 @@ + + + diff --git a/src/components/settings/cards/NamespaceSettingsCard.vue b/src/components/settings/cards/NamespaceSettingsCard.vue deleted file mode 100644 index fd381e1..0000000 --- a/src/components/settings/cards/NamespaceSettingsCard.vue +++ /dev/null @@ -1,729 +0,0 @@ - - - diff --git a/src/components/settings/cards/ServerSettingsCard.vue b/src/components/settings/cards/ServerSettingsCard.vue index 949aa4a..7e61835 100644 --- a/src/components/settings/cards/ServerSettingsCard.vue +++ b/src/components/settings/cards/ServerSettingsCard.vue @@ -1,9 +1,33 @@ diff --git a/src/pages/authorize.vue b/src/pages/authorize.vue new file mode 100644 index 0000000..0489c84 --- /dev/null +++ b/src/pages/authorize.vue @@ -0,0 +1,74 @@ + + + diff --git a/src/pages/debug-init.vue b/src/pages/debug-init.vue new file mode 100644 index 0000000..d4d419d --- /dev/null +++ b/src/pages/debug-init.vue @@ -0,0 +1,132 @@ + + + diff --git a/src/pages/index.vue b/src/pages/index.vue index 1e53538..a84027c 100644 --- a/src/pages/index.vue +++ b/src/pages/index.vue @@ -7,7 +7,7 @@